Understanding Green Electrical Energy Storage
In Green Electrical Energy Storage by Gabriele Zini, we are introduced to the concept of energy storage and its pivotal role in the sustainable energy landscape. The book begins by explaining the need for energy storage, especially in the context of renewable energy sources such as solar and wind power. The intermittent nature of these sources calls for efficient storage solutions to ensure a steady supply of electricity.
Zini then delves into the various types of energy storage technologies, starting with electrochemical systems like batteries. He provides an in-depth analysis of different battery chemistries, their working principles, performance characteristics, and applications. The author also discusses the challenges and opportunities associated with battery energy storage, including cost, safety, and environmental impact.
Exploring Other Storage Technologies
The book further explores alternative energy storage technologies beyond batteries. Zini introduces chemical storage systems, such as hydrogen production and storage, as well as power-to-gas and power-to-liquid processes. He discusses their potential in long-term energy storage and their role in decarbonizing various sectors, including transportation and industry.
Next, the author shifts focus to electrical energy storage, covering technologies like supercapacitors, superconducting magnetic energy storage (SMES), and compressed air energy storage (CAES). Each technology is meticulously explained, highlighting its unique features, operational characteristics, and suitability for specific applications.
Understanding the Integration of Energy Storage Systems
Zini emphasizes the importance of integrating energy storage systems into power grids and renewable energy installations. He explains the technical and regulatory aspects of grid integration, including the role of energy management systems, grid codes, and market mechanisms. The author also discusses the concept of virtual power plants, where distributed energy storage systems are aggregated to provide grid services and optimize energy supply.
Moreover, the book delves into the concept of hybrid energy storage systems, which combine multiple storage technologies to leverage their individual strengths and mitigate their weaknesses. Zini provides examples of hybrid systems and highlights their potential in delivering flexible, reliable, and cost-effective energy storage solutions.
Assessing the Economics and Environmental Impact
Shifting the focus to economics, Zini provides a comprehensive analysis of the costs associated with energy storage technologies. He discusses the key cost components, such as capital expenditure, operational expenses, and lifetime performance, and explores the factors influencing the economics of energy storage, including market conditions, regulatory frameworks, and technological advancements.
Furthermore, the book addresses the environmental impact of energy storage systems, comparing their carbon footprint with conventional fossil fuel-based power generation. Zini emphasizes the importance of considering the entire life cycle of energy storage technologies, from raw material extraction to end-of-life disposal, to accurately assess their environmental sustainability.
Looking Towards a Sustainable Future
In conclusion, Green Electrical Energy Storage paints a comprehensive picture of the current state and future prospects of energy storage technologies. Zini underscores the critical role of energy storage in advancing the transition towards a sustainable, low-carbon energy system and provides valuable insights for policymakers, industry professionals, and researchers working in the field of renewable energy and energy storage.
